GAP - Great American Pinball is doing a massive mod to two Twilight Zones turning them into black and white machines like the tv show. For those that go to Pinside here is a link
http://pinside.com/pinball/forum/topic/black-and-white-tz-coming-soon


otherwise I will post a bit of info and photos here to inspire others.

"Ok Making two Black and White TZ's modeled after the black and white TV show. Cabinet will have Black and White decals, Black and White Translite, Black and White DMD, Black and White Plastics and speaker panel. One will have a color playfield and the other playfield will be Black and White. Trim will be black powder coat with silver flake. Game will have white LED's in GI No Color."

"yes Gumball machine will be painted grey, clock will have the prototype white face."

"Color DMD turned to black and white"
